Seven-time champion Serena Williams will take on Holland’s world No 107 in the first round of Wimbledon.
The American has been seeded 25 for the third major of the year, despite being well outside the world’s top 32.
The 36-year-old is on the comeback trail having given birth to her first child back in September. Williams, who has won 23 Grand Slam singles titles, is currently ranked No 183 in the world having played only three tournaments in 12 months.
British No 1 Johanna Konta, meanwhile, will face Russia’s Natalia Vikhlyantseva in the first round, with Heather Watson drawn against Belgian Kirsten Flipkens and Naomi Broady facing third seed and reigning champion Garbine Muguruza.
